The Core Philosophy of Libre Software

At its heart, the drive for libre applications extends beyond the mere absence of cost, focusing instead on the "libre" aspect of liberty rather than just "gratis." This philosophy is rooted in the belief that users should have the freedom to run programs for any purpose, to study and adapt the software to their specific needs, and to share copies with their community. In the context of Android, this means developers build apps that respect user autonomy, ensuring that the user who downloads the software also possesses the legal and technical rights to fully control it. This transparency fosters trust, as users are not reliant on a single entity's goodwill or terms of service to maintain their digital existence.

The landscape of practical libre software for Android is vast, covering essential utility categories that replace mainstream commercial alternatives. These applications demonstrate that open-source development can compete effectively in terms of reliability and feature completeness. Key categories include communication tools, navigation systems, office suites, and multimedia players, all of which are frequently updated by dedicated communities. The following table outlines some of the primary categories and their representative functions:

Category
Primary Function
User Benefit
Communication
Messaging and Voice over IP
Privacy-focused interaction without data harvesting
Navigation
Offline map viewing and routing
Reduced data usage and location privacy
Productivity
Document editing and cloud synchronization
Vendor lock-in avoidance and format control
Security
Password management and VPN services
Enhanced personal data protection

Finding reliable libre app Android requires utilizing alternative distribution channels that align with open-source principles, as these apps are often absent from the standard Google Play Store. F-Droid stands out as the premier repository for this type of software, offering a curated selection of applications that comply with strict libre guidelines. Users must configure their devices to install from these external sources, a process that prioritizes user choice and bypasses the centralized control of a single app store. This decentralized approach is a cornerstone of the libre software movement on mobile platforms.

Addressing the Feature Gap

A common misconception surrounding libre app Android is that these tools must sacrifice functionality or user experience. In reality, many open-source projects are driven by passionate communities that strive to match or exceed the features found in proprietary software. The collaborative nature of development allows for rapid innovation and frequent security audits, often resulting in a more stable and secure product. Users who rely on applications for professional tasks will find that well-maintained libre alternatives provide the necessary depth and integration required for modern workflows without compromising on essential features.
